Default FS: DAC in the Box (DAC67)

I'm cleaning out my audio gear because there's too much lying around here.

Old DAC in the Box (released Aug. 2006) $40

This is a really small DAC that fits into your palm. It has coax and optical in, and RCA outs. I bought it used this summer as a backup DAC but have no need for it any more.

DAC 707 Super Pro USB (see here) SOLD

This pink USB DAC was first released in Dec. 2006. It has USB, coax, and optical in, and has 1/8 in. (3.5mm) and RCA line outs. When the USB is used the coax can also used running a signal out, so this is a cheap USB transport as well. The new units that Obad Imports and AudioMagus sell are purple and do not have a 3.5mm lineout

I bought this new from Eddie Wu of diykits in Dec. 2006 along with a TCXO clock upgrade. However the RCA outs distort really badly so I've been using the 3.5mm lineout along with a volume control from Radio Shack (will include this). Otherwise I see no problems with the other functions.

Turtle Beach Audio Advantage Micro SOLD
Do a google search for this

Small device that plugs into USB and has line-out or mini-optical out. Bought this in Aug. 2006 and it's still in very good condition. This includes the USB extension cable, the driver installation CD, the mini-to Toslink adapter, and a 0.3m mini-to-Toslink cable.
